Command Structure <ESC>BGbbcccdd (data)

bb
=
Width of narrow element in dots (01~12).
ccc
=
Bar height in dots (001~999)
dd
=
Start code to specify initial subset of bar code data.
>G
Subset A Start code.
>H
Subset B Start code.
>I
Subset C Start code.
(data) =
Includes bar code data and subset shift codes; Shift codes are used
to change the subset type within the bar code data. Shift codes:
>E
Subset A Shift code.
>D
Subset B Shift code.
>C
Subset C Shift code.

The following will start in Subset A for the characters "AB", shift to Subset B
for "789", then shift to Subset C for "123456".
<ESC>H100<ESC>V100<ESC>BG03100>GAB>D789>C123456
<ESC>H220<ESC>V210<ESC>XSAB789123456
